Taming the Changeover Beast: the strength of Multi-Specification Compatibility
among the most important drains on efficiency and assets in standard filling traces could be the changeover course of action. Switching generation concerning unique solution measurements, shapes, or formulations usually entails substantial downtime. This isn't just lost output time; it's a duration of appreciable squander. Mechanics might require to physically swap out several format elements or total machine sections, a process which will consider hours. through this time, Electricity is consumed by auxiliary methods even when the primary line is not running. demo operates just after set up frequently result in substance wastage – item, containers, and packaging – until finally the road is completely dialed in. Moreover, the necessity to accommodate various merchandise portfolios frequently forces makers to speculate in numerous focused filling traces, Every single consuming Area, cash, and ongoing Strength, even when idle.
present day filling devices engineered for flexibility basically change this equation. picture an individual device effective at dealing with an extremely wide range of container requirements – For illustration, accommodating more info bottle diameters from as little as 20mm up to 160mm, and heights spanning from 30mm to 350mm. This wide compatibility eliminates the necessity for in depth mechanical reconfiguration concerning quite a few products runs. Adjustments are frequently software package-pushed or call for only insignificant, swift-improve tooling.
the advantages are instant and sizeable. For starters, downtime is substantially lessened. Changeovers that Earlier took hours may possibly now be attained in minutes. This straight translates to amplified production capability and quicker reaction instances to market place calls for. Next, energy intake plummets. Shorter changeover periods indicate considerably less idle Vitality utilization. a lot more critically, the chance to run multiple goods on just one, adaptable line avoids the significant cumulative Vitality attract affiliated with working and sustaining a number of dedicated, significantly less-used lines. Thirdly, materials waste throughout set up and demo operates is minimized. speedier, additional precise changes cut down the amount of scrapped containers and wasted product. This inherent effectiveness won't just save cash; it aligns flawlessly with sustainability goals by minimizing the environmental footprint connected to useful resource use and squander era. This adaptability is actually a cornerstone of lean manufacturing applied to the filling course of action.
Multiplying Throughput: The performance Gains of Multi-Head Filling
manufacturing speed is really a significant metric for any manufacturer. rising output per hour instantly impacts profitability and the ability to meet up with customer orders instantly. whilst line velocity is important, the filling station itself is often the rate-restricting step. conventional one-head fillers, although trustworthy, can only system one particular container at any given time.
State-of-the-art filling devices prevail over this limitation by way of multi-head configurations. By incorporating a number of filling nozzles operating in parallel, these devices can method many containers simultaneously inside the similar equipment cycle. This technique can produce a immediate multiplication of throughput – a 4-head filler can likely quadruple the output of just one-head machine, an eight-head filler can increase it eightfold, and the like, assuming downstream processes can retain pace.
The effect on Electricity performance is profound. acquiring a concentrate on generation volume will take drastically fewer operational time. If a multi-head device can fill the everyday quota in fifty percent enough time as compared to one-head unit, its overall Power consumption for that creation operate is significantly lessened, although its instantaneous power draw is marginally increased. This translates to decreased Strength prices for every unit created, a essential efficiency indicator for sustainable operations. Also, this higher-throughput ability is especially useful for suppliers handling big batches of varied merchandise. It allows for fast completion of diverse orders, minimizing the cumulative operational several hours and linked Electrical power use across the full product or service blend, as compared to slower, sequential processing on much less successful tools.
Empowering Your Workforce: The Simplicity of Smart Human-equipment Interfaces (HMI)
advanced equipment frequently necessitates really qualified operators for set up, Procedure, and troubleshooting. Recruiting, education, and retaining these specialised personnel might be a big challenge and expenditure. faults during manual set up may lead to pricey errors, including incorrect fill volumes, products spillage, as well as machines problems. The reliance on specialized know-how may also produce operational vulnerabilities if vital personnel are unavailable.
The integration of innovative nonetheless person-welcoming Human-device Interfaces (HMIs) coupled with Programmable Logic Controllers (PLCs) addresses these challenges head-on. present day filling equipment increasingly element intuitive touchscreen interfaces that existing operational parameters, diagnostic details, and Handle features in a clear, graphical structure. These systems are designed for simplicity of use, allowing operators with common teaching levels to deal with the machine effectively.
Recipe administration is actually a critical aspect enabled by PLC control. after the optimum parameters for a certain merchandise and container combination are identified (fill volume, speed, nozzle timing, and so on.), they may be saved as a recipe. When that solution needs to operate again, the operator merely selects the stored recipe, and the equipment instantly configures alone. This significantly lowers set up time, minimizes the possibility of human error through manual parameter entry, and makes sure constant high-quality operate following operate. This ease of use don't just lowers the talent threshold required for operation, cutting down dependence on remarkably specialised labor, but also boosts overall operational effectiveness by minimizing set up mistakes and dashing up transitions concerning products. It democratizes machine operation, creating advanced technological know-how accessible and reliable for just a broader array of producing personnel.
